The term comes from when albums were released on records. One side of it was the A side, then you had to flip it over to play the B side. The term doesn't really apply anymore, since you don't need to flip CDs over. But often times people will use it when describing singles, like fairyland is the A side because it's the main song on the single and alterna is the B side.
